CI note: Sproutly watering-scheduler pipeline keeps flaking

Hey support folks — if customers report the Sproutly scheduler missing its morning cycle after an update, it's probably the flaky CI job, not their hardware. The integration stage sometimes races the mock-weather service and ships a build with an empty schedule table. Workaround: have them trigger a manual sync from the app. We pinned the mock service startup and reran the pipeline clean this morning; the passing run printed the identifier below.

build token for tawif-bahip: htk31_68bba16e1afabfef4ecc69408c06f16

**Action Item PM-7 (owner: planner team, due next sprint):** The Snackrow restock planner accepted unsigned route files during the outage, letting a stale manifest overwrite live inventory counts. Add signature verification at ingest, reject manifests older than 24 hours, and log all rejections to the audit stream for review. Security sign-off is required before the fix ships. The threat model and verification spec are documented on the internal page below:

dashboard of bagep-taguf = https://vault.nelvrodata.internal/ticket

## Releases

Invoicepress, our PDF invoice renderer, ships signed release artifacts on a monthly cadence. Reviewers approving a release PR should confirm that the rendered sample invoices match the golden fixtures and that the changelog lists any font or layout changes. Every tarball must be verified against the release signature before the tag is pushed. For convenience during review, the current release signing key is reproduced below.

rollout seal: bky3_7wZ

## Authentication

Hey support folks — when customers report missing glyphs, it's usually because the font-vendoring sync with Glyphcrate failed overnight. You can re-trigger the sync yourself from the Fontloft admin panel; no need to escalate unless it fails twice. The sync tool authenticates against Glyphcrate's internal API, and yes, it's the same credential for staging and prod (we know, it's on the roadmap). The current Glyphcrate API key is right below.

app token of tagug-hahaf = kto2_9v